diff options
author | NAKAMURA Takumi <geek4civic@gmail.com> | 2025-01-09 17:16:04 +0900 |
---|---|---|
committer | NAKAMURA Takumi <geek4civic@gmail.com> | 2025-01-09 17:16:04 +0900 |
commit | 0aa930a41f2d1ebf1fa90ec42da8f96d15a4dcbb (patch) | |
tree | 6a77b463f700e090df586672c26b9fe765fd115b /clang/test/Preprocessor/riscv-target-features.c | |
parent | ec6892d1c979ce0b84c86918d5cdbb03037b409a (diff) | |
parent | 6d16b1c5c468a79ecf867293023c89ac518ecdda (diff) | |
download | llvm-users/chapuni/cov/single/nextcount-base.zip llvm-users/chapuni/cov/single/nextcount-base.tar.gz llvm-users/chapuni/cov/single/nextcount-base.tar.bz2 |
Merge branch 'users/chapuni/cov/single/pair' into users/chapuni/cov/single/nextcount-baseusers/chapuni/cov/single/nextcount-base
Diffstat (limited to 'clang/test/Preprocessor/riscv-target-features.c')
-rw-r--r-- | clang/test/Preprocessor/riscv-target-features.c | 18 |
1 files changed, 18 insertions, 0 deletions
diff --git a/clang/test/Preprocessor/riscv-target-features.c b/clang/test/Preprocessor/riscv-target-features.c index e376821..c219771 100644 --- a/clang/test/Preprocessor/riscv-target-features.c +++ b/clang/test/Preprocessor/riscv-target-features.c @@ -182,6 +182,8 @@ // Experimental extensions +// CHECK-NOT: __riscv_sdext{{.*$}} +// CHECK-NOT: __riscv_sdtrig{{.*$}} // CHECK-NOT: __riscv_smctr{{.*$}} // CHECK-NOT: __riscv_smmpm{{.*$}} // CHECK-NOT: __riscv_smnpm{{.*$}} @@ -1796,6 +1798,22 @@ // CHECK-SUPM-EXT: __riscv_supm 1000000{{$}} // RUN: %clang --target=riscv32 -menable-experimental-extensions \ +// RUN: -march=rv32i_sdext1p0 -E -dM %s \ +// RUN: -o - | FileCheck --check-prefix=CHECK-SDEXT-EXT %s +// RUN: %clang --target=riscv64 -menable-experimental-extensions \ +// RUN: -march=rv64i_sdext1p0 -E -dM %s \ +// RUN: -o - | FileCheck --check-prefix=CHECK-SDEXT-EXT %s +// CHECK-SDEXT-EXT: __riscv_sdext 1000000{{$}} + +// RUN: %clang --target=riscv32 -menable-experimental-extensions \ +// RUN: -march=rv32i_sdtrig1p0 -E -dM %s \ +// RUN: -o - | FileCheck --check-prefix=CHECK-SDTRIG-EXT %s +// RUN: %clang --target=riscv64 -menable-experimental-extensions \ +// RUN: -march=rv64i_sdtrig1p0 -E -dM %s \ +// RUN: -o - | FileCheck --check-prefix=CHECK-SDTRIG-EXT %s +// CHECK-SDTRIG-EXT: __riscv_sdtrig 1000000{{$}} + +// RUN: %clang --target=riscv32 -menable-experimental-extensions \ // RUN: -march=rv32i_smctr1p0 -E -dM %s \ // RUN: -o - | FileCheck --check-prefix=CHECK-SMCTR-EXT %s // RUN: %clang --target=riscv64 -menable-experimental-extensions \ |